    { "@type": "Question", "name": "Why did my electric bill double this month?", "acceptedAnswer": { "@type": "Answer", "text": "A doubled bill usually means the home used more kilowatt-hours, the effective price per kilowatt-hour increased, or both. Compare kWh, billing days, and rate changes before investigating major household loads." } },
    { "@type": "Question", "name": "Why is my electricity bill high when nobody is home?", "acceptedAnswer": { "@type": "Answer", "text": "An empty home still powers heating and cooling, water heating, refrigeration, pumps, security equipment, network gear, and standby devices. Hourly utility data can reveal the base load." } },
    { "@type": "Question", "name": "How much does a space heater cost to run per day?", "acceptedAnswer": { "@type": "Answer", "text": "A 1,500-watt heater uses 1.5 kWh per full heating hour. At $0.17 per kWh, eight hours costs approximately $2.04." } },
    { "@type": "Question", "name": "How much electricity does an old freezer use?", "acceptedAnswer": { "@type": "Answer", "text": "Measure it over at least 24 to 72 hours. Multiply daily kWh by 365 and by the electricity rate to estimate annual cost." } },
    { "@type": "Question", "name": "What appliances use electricity when turned off?", "acceptedAnswer": { "@type": "Answer", "text": "Devices with displays, remote controls, network connections, chargers, or instant-on features can use standby power." } },
    { "@type": "Question", "name": "Why is my electricity usage high at night?", "acceptedAnswer": { "@type": "Answer", "text": "Common nighttime loads include HVAC, water heating, EV charging, refrigeration, pumps, dehumidifiers, and scheduled appliances." } },
    { "@type": "Question", "name": "How many watts are needed to run a refrigerator?", "acceptedAnswer": { "@type": "Answer", "text": "Many refrigerators draw roughly 100 to 250 watts while running, but compressor starting surge can be several times higher. Verify the specific appliance." } },
    { "@type": "Question", "name": "How much fuel does a generator use per day?", "acceptedAnswer": { "@type": "Answer", "text": "Fuel use depends on generator size, fuel type, electrical load, efficiency, and runtime. Use the manufacturer's consumption data at a load close to yours." } },
    { "@type": "Question", "name": "What is the best backup power option without gasoline?", "acceptedAnswer": { "@type": "Answer", "text": "For selected plug-in essentials, a correctly sized portable battery is often the simplest gasoline-free option. Hardwired loads may require a professionally designed home battery system." } },
    { "@type": "Question", "name": "What emergency backup power is suitable for an apartment?", "acceptedAnswer": { "@type": "Answer", "text": "Prioritize rechargeable lights, power banks, a UPS, and a correctly sized portable battery. Never operate a fuel-burning generator or grill in an unsafe enclosed location." } },
    { "@type": "Question", "name": "How long can a battery run a refrigerator and freezer?", "acceptedAnswer": { "@type": "Answer", "text": "Estimated hours equal usable battery watt-hours multiplied by inverter efficiency, divided by the appliances' average watts." } },
    { "@type": "Question", "name": "How many kilowatt-hours of battery backup does my home need?", "acceptedAnswer": { "@type": "Answer", "text": "Add the watt-hours required by each essential load, divide by usable battery capacity and system efficiency, then add reserve and confirm surge power." } }
